ethylate

From Wiktionary, the free dictionary

Remove ads

English

Etymology

From ethyl + -ate (verb-forming suffix).

Verb

ethylate (third-person singular simple present ethylates, present participle ethylating, simple past and past participle ethylated)

  1. (transitive, organic chemistry) To react with an ethyl compound so as to introduce one or more ethyl groups into a compound
